On 11/24/2014 10:26 PM, Nikolay Nikolaev wrote:
> The IOEVENTFD KVM capability is a prerequisite for vhost support,
> and is also used to implement improved interrupt handling in VFIO drivers.
Hi Nikolay

As far as I am aware, irqfd currently is used in vfio context, not
ioeventfd, although they both are implemented in eventfd.c. Could you
elaborate?
> 
> This series enables the ioeventfd KVM capability on ARM.
> 
> The implementation routes MMIO access in the IO abort handler to the KVM IO bus.
> If there is already a registered ioeventfd handler for this address, the file
> descriptor will be triggered.
> 
> We extended the KVM IO bus API to expose the VCPU struct pointer. Now the VGIC
> MMIO access is done through this API. For this to operate the VGIC registers a
> kvm_io_device which reprresents the whole MMIO region.
typo & the whole dist MMIO region?

I think the transformation makes sense and does not bring upheavals in
the vgic code which is good.
